Technological Advancements in Phlebotomy
Health tech startups are introducing a wide range of technological advancements that are revolutionizing the field of phlebotomy. These advancements include:
- Vein Visualization devices: Vein Visualization devices use near-infrared technology to map out a patient's veins, making it easier for phlebotomists to locate suitable veins for blood collection.
- Robotic phlebotomy systems: Robotic phlebotomy systems have automated the blood collection process, reducing the risk of human error and improving the precision of Venipuncture.
- Mobile Phlebotomy apps: Mobile Phlebotomy apps allow patients to schedule blood draws at their convenience, eliminating the need for in-person appointments and reducing wait times.
- Remote monitoring tools: Remote monitoring tools enable Healthcare Providers to track patients' blood Test Results in real-time, allowing for timely interventions and adjustments to treatment plans.

Challenges and Considerations
While the impact of emerging health tech startups on phlebotomy procedures in medical labs is overwhelmingly positive, there are also challenges and considerations that need to be addressed. These include:
- Regulatory compliance: Health tech startups must comply with strict Regulations and standards to ensure the safety and effectiveness of their products and services.
- Training and education: Healthcare professionals need to be adequately trained to use new technologies and tools effectively, which may require additional resources and support.
- Data security and privacy: The integration of health tech solutions in phlebotomy raises concerns about the security and privacy of patient data, necessitating robust security measures.
- Integration with existing systems: Health tech startups need to ensure seamless integration with existing laboratory information systems to maximize efficiency and minimize disruptions.
